Systemic Inflammation Index (SII)
The Systemic Inflammation Index is calculated from platelet, neutrophil, and lymphocyte counts on a standard CBC. It reflects combined inflammatory and thrombotic activity and has been linked with cardiovascular events, cancer prognosis, and overall mortality. SII offers more information than single cell counts and can be tracked over time to follow inflammation.

What is the optimal range for Systemic Inflammation Index (SII)?
The standard reference range for Systemic Inflammation Index (SII) is <500 optimal, >1000 elevated. Optimal ranges may differ based on individual health goals and expert recommendations.
